I have an 89 camaro with the 2.8L V6. Some times when I give it gas, it will stutter is the best way I can describe it. It will continue to idle rough even after I take my foot off the gas. It sounds almost like its miss-firing. At first I thought it was the fuel filter, so I changed it, but it didn't make any difference. I'm not getting any trouble codes. Besides checking the plugs and wires, I don't really know what else I should check. Any help and advice is greatly welcome. Thanks.
